    Your profile doesn't say what device you have, so I don't know which device and OS you're running. I'm 9810 with OS7, my only previous BB is a 9800 with OS6. The instructions are the same.

    Find and open the Alarm Clock app. Once it's opened, tap the Blackberry/Menu button and select "New Alarm". By going through the sections of the alarm, you can name it, set the time, select whether it's a one time alarm or what days it will recur. On the OS6 & 7 version, the bottom box allows you to choose snooze time.

    I have three alarms that I regularly use. I just change the day of the week as needed.
